我们提供统一消息系统招投标所需全套资料,包括统一消息系统介绍PPT、统一消息系统产品解决方案、
统一消息系统产品技术参数,以及对应的标书参考文件,详请联系客服。
在现代企业信息化建设中,统一消息中心和商标管理系统是两个重要的组成部分。它们不仅提高了信息处理的效率,还增强了企业的品牌保护能力。本文将从技术角度出发,深入探讨这两个系统的实现方式,并提供具体的代码示例。
一、统一消息中心概述
统一消息中心(Unified Messaging Center)是一个集成多种通信方式的平台,能够集中处理来自不同渠道的消息,如电子邮件、短信、即时通讯等。它的主要目标是提高信息处理的效率,减少信息孤岛,提升用户体验。
统一消息中心通常包括以下几个核心模块:
消息接收模块:负责接收来自不同来源的消息。
消息处理模块:对消息进行分类、解析和存储。
消息分发模块:根据用户需求将消息推送到相应的终端。
消息管理界面:提供用户对消息的查看、删除、回复等功能。
1.1 技术架构设计
统一消息中心的架构设计通常采用微服务架构,以提高系统的可扩展性和灵活性。常见的技术栈包括Spring Boot、Redis、RabbitMQ、Kafka等。
二、商标管理系统概述

商标管理系统是用于管理和维护企业商标信息的软件系统。它可以帮助企业注册、监控、续展商标,并防止商标侵权行为。
商标管理系统的核心功能包括:
商标信息录入:支持商标名称、类别、注册号等信息的录入。
商标状态监控:实时跟踪商标的注册状态、有效期等。
商标检索:允许用户通过关键词或编号查找商标。
商标预警:当商标即将到期或被他人申请时,系统会发出预警。
2.1 技术实现要点
商标管理系统通常基于Web框架开发,如Django、Spring MVC等。数据库方面,MySQL或PostgreSQL是常用的解决方案。同时,系统需要与国家知识产权局的数据库进行对接,以获取最新的商标信息。
三、统一消息中心与商标管理系统的集成
在实际应用中,统一消息中心和商标管理系统往往需要进行集成,以实现更高效的业务流程。例如,当商标即将到期时,系统可以通过统一消息中心向相关负责人发送提醒。
3.1 集成方式
集成的方式主要包括API调用、消息队列、数据同步等。
3.1.1 API调用
通过RESTful API,商标管理系统可以向统一消息中心发送通知。例如,当商标即将到期时,系统调用消息中心的接口发送提醒消息。
3.1.2 消息队列
使用消息队列(如RabbitMQ、Kafka),商标管理系统可以将事件发布到消息队列中,由统一消息中心订阅并处理。
3.1.3 数据同步
对于需要频繁交互的场景,可以通过数据同步的方式,确保两个系统的数据一致。
四、代码实现示例
以下是一个简单的统一消息中心与商标管理系统集成的代码示例,使用Python语言编写。
4.1 商标管理系统发送提醒消息
# 假设这是一个商标管理系统的一部分
import requests
def send_reminder_message(message):
url = "http://unified-messaging-center/api/send"
payload = {
"message": message,
"user_id": 123
}
response = requests.post(url, json=payload)
if response.status_code == 200:
print("消息发送成功")
else:
print("消息发送失败")
# 示例:当商标即将到期时触发提醒
send_reminder_message("您的商标将在7天后到期,请及时处理。")
4.2 统一消息中心接收并处理消息
# 假设这是统一消息中心的一个API端点
from flask import Flask, request, jsonify
app = Flask(__name__)
@app.route('/api/send', methods=['POST'])
def receive_message():
data = request.get_json()
message = data.get('message')
user_id = data.get('user_id')
# 处理消息逻辑,例如存储到数据库或推送至用户终端
print(f"收到消息: {message}, 用户ID: {user_id}")
return jsonify({"status": "success", "message": "消息已接收"}), 200
if __name__ == '__main__':
app.run(host='0.0.0.0', port=5000)
以上代码展示了如何通过API将商标管理系统的提醒消息发送到统一消息中心,并由消息中心进行处理。
五、安全性与性能优化
在实际部署中,安全性和性能是必须考虑的因素。
5.1 安全性措施
为了确保系统安全,应采取以下措施:
使用HTTPS加密通信。
对API请求进行身份验证(如JWT、OAuth)。
限制消息发送频率,防止滥用。
5.2 性能优化
为了提高系统性能,可以采取以下优化策略:
使用缓存机制(如Redis)存储常用数据。
异步处理消息,避免阻塞主线程。
负载均衡,提高系统的可用性和伸缩性。
六、未来发展趋势
随着人工智能和大数据技术的发展,统一消息中心和商标管理系统也将不断演进。
未来可能的趋势包括:
引入AI算法,实现智能消息分类和自动处理。
利用区块链技术,增强商标信息的安全性和不可篡改性。
通过云计算平台,实现系统的高可用性和弹性扩展。
七、总结
统一消息中心和商标管理系统在现代企业信息化建设中扮演着重要角色。通过合理的架构设计和代码实现,可以有效提升信息处理效率和品牌保护能力。未来,随着技术的进步,这些系统将更加智能化和高效化。